Stucco Water Damage Repair Cost in Ten Mile, ID
The cost of stucco water damage repair can vary based on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ions in Ten Mile, ID. These estimates are based on average costs and may vary depending on your specific situation. Call us today for a free estimate and to learn more about our pricing.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Assessment and planning |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Demolition and removal | $500 – $2,500 | Size of affected area, type of stucco, local conditions |
| Repair and reconstruction | $2,000 – $10,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of stucco, local conditions |
| Final inspection and touch-ups | $100 – $500 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Mold remediation | $500 – $2,000 | Severity of mold growth, size of affected area, local conditions |
| Electrical system repair | $1,000 – $5,000 | Severity of damage, size of affected area, type of electrical system |
